Transformer

Transformer is a static electrical device that transfers electrical energy between circuits through electromagnetic induction, enabling efficient voltage conversion—stepping it up for long-distance transmission or stepping it down for safe local distribution. Gas Insulated Switchgear

Gas Insulated Switchgear (GIS) is a compact, high-voltage switchgear system where all live components are sealed inside metal enclosures filled with insulating gas, typically SF6. Air Insulated Switchgear

Air Insulated Switchgear (AIS) is a traditional and widely used switchgear design where live components are insulated and mounted using ambient air as the primary dielectric medium. MV Switchgear Panel

MV Switchgear Panel is a centralized assembly designed for the control, protection, and isolation of medium-voltage electrical circuits. It integrates key components such as circuit breakers, disconnectors, and relays into a compact and secure metal-enclosed structure. Vacuum Circuit Breaker

Vacuum Circuit Breaker utilizes a high-vacuum interrupter to extinguish electrical arcs, offering fast and reliable circuit protection in medium-voltage systems. Its design ensures long service life, minimal maintenance, and environmental safety with no greenhouse gas emissions. Surge Arrester

Surge Arrester is a protective device designed to safeguard electrical equipment from damaging voltage surges, such as those caused by lightning strikes or switching operations. It operates by diverting excess current to the ground, thereby limiting voltage spikes to a safe level. Insulator

Insulator is a critical component designed to support and electrically isolate conductors in power systems. Made from materials like porcelain, glass, or composite polymers, it prevents unwanted current flow to grounded structures, ensuring safe and reliable electricity transmission. Reactive Power Compensation Installation

Reactive Power Compensation Installation is designed to improve power quality and grid efficiency by managing reactive power flow. It typically uses capacitor banks, reactors, or static VAR compensators to stabilize voltage, reduce losses, and enhance system capacity.
